The public health lessons of Covid can help protect against the Canadian wildfire smoke

Jun
07

...

The primary health concern from wildfire smoke comes from the amount of very fine particulates in the air, smaller than 2.5 microns in diameter. The measure of this is commonly abbreviated as PM2.5.

Bivalent COVID vaccine shows good Omicron protection while older version wanes --studies

May
03

Two studies published today measure the vaccine effectiveness (VE) of COVID-19 vaccines against laboratory-confirmed Omicron variant and subvariants and symptomatic disease. Vaccines that target the newer variants performed well, but primary vaccines offered rapidly waning protection from SARS-CoV-2 infections in the post-Omicron era.
